Default New gun coming

Not that I needed another round ball shooter but I decided to get a dedicated round ball target rifle for short range matches and rendevous type shooting . So I have a Pedersoli Tryon in 54 cal with 1:65 twist , creedmore rear sight and globe front sight with 18 different inserts on order. I will post pics when it shows up and maybe a video of splitting the ball on an axe to break the clay pigeons on each side The place couldn't ship til the weather breaks .
